A faint star with a steady glow that grows brighter with time—meet Stardust.
About Stardust
Stardust is a gentle soul in a shell, and our staff has been carefully trying to witness a snippet of who she truly is. When she first arrived in our care, she had a difficult time settling in—hiding constantly, eating very little, and not responding to our calls. Very slowly, but surely, Stardust has begun to open her heart to friendship and love with the help of a fellow feline friend. Now she is quietly curious and receptive to gentle pets, soft play, and calm whispers of affection.
Personality & Traits
~Energy Level: Low
~Great with: Calm cats
~Loves: Patience and quiet
~Good to Know: It may take Stardust a little more time than other kitties to get fully settled in the home. Patience is the key to unlocking her starlit heart.
Best Home For Me
Stardust would thrive with a family who is comfortable moving at her pace and in a calm environment. She would flourish in a home where she can peacefully nap on a comfy bed (or perhaps your lap), enjoy interactive play to build her confidence, and be around people who will cherish the star that she is.
Perks & Compatibility
~Has been around another cat—slow and calm introduction would be best
~No history with dogs
Why I’m Special
Stardust is just a quiet constellation waiting to be noticed. If your heart and home are open to share some love, come to our Everyday Adoption Center located inside PetSmart (Northpointe PetSmart, 9950 N Newport Hwy) to meet her.

More about this shelter
Since 1897, the Spokane Humane Society has extended the hand of kindness to stray and unwanted animals in the greater Spokane Area. The Society shelters and cares for companion animals, transfers stray animals from animal control when they are out of space, operates a low-income spay and neuter clinic and educates the public about humane issues and responsible pet care.
